Brushing and Detangling Techniques

Regular brushing is key to maintaining a polished look and preventing knotting. Not all brushes are created equal when it comes to wigs, though. Using the wrong tools or techniques can cause breakage and frizz.

  • Use a wide-tooth comb or wig brush: Start from the ends of the wig and work your way up to the roots. This avoids pulling and minimizes tension on the strands, whether synthetic or human hair.
  • Be gentle: Avoid yanking or tugging at tangles. For stubborn knots, work them out gradually with your fingers, applying a leave-in detangling spray or wig conditioner for extra ease.
  • Avoid overdetangling: Excessive brushing wears out fibers over time. Stick to once or twice a day unless the wig gets particularly tangled.

Think of brushing your wig like brushing a fine fabric. You wouldn’t pull hard on delicate threads—you’d handle them with care! This small habit protects your wig against unnecessary damage and ensures it retains its natural flow.

How to Store Your Wig After Use

Proper storage is an often-overlooked detail. Leaving your wig on a random surface or stuffing it into a bag can quickly lead to misshaping and tangled messes. A few quick steps will keep it safe and ready for wear.

  • Invest in a wig stand: A wig stand keeps your wig upright, preserving its shape and style. If you don’t have one, a mannequin head works just as well.
  • Use satin or silk bags for storage: When traveling or short on space, store your wig in a satin or silk bag to prevent tangling and minimize friction damage. These materials also reduce static buildup.
  • Keep it in a cool, dry space: Avoid exposure to direct sunlight or humid environments, as these can degrade synthetic fibers and fade human hair wigs.
  • Cover wigs not in use: Dust can settle on wigs left out in the open. If you’re not wearing a specific wig, keep it protected with a cover or stored neatly.

These simple steps don’t take a ton of time, yet they maintain the integrity of your wig’s style and structure. It’s like placing a favorite hat on a hook instead of tossing it onto a chair—it makes a world of difference.

Quick Fixes for Daily Styling

Daily styling doesn’t have to feel like a chore! With the right tricks, you can refresh your wig in minutes, even after a hectic morning.

  • For human hair wigs: Lightweight oils, such as argan or almond oil, work wonders for adding shine and reducing frizz. Apply a few drops to your palms, rub them together, and smooth over the wig for a polished look. Avoid heavy oils—they weigh down the hair and leave a greasy texture.
  • For synthetic wigs: Dry shampoo is your best friend. A few sprays at the roots can absorb excess oils while adding volume and freshness. Avoid regular hairspray, as it can build up and matte synthetic fibers.
  • Tame flyaways effortlessly: Use a toothbrush spritzed with wig mousse or water to smooth out stray strands along the hairline or parting. This is especially helpful for lace-front wigs.
  • Pre-style for busy mornings: The night before, loosely braid the wig or set soft curls with rollers to save time styling in the morning.

Think of these quick fixes as “wig hacks” for women navigating busy Nairobi schedules. They help you maintain a sharp, put-together look without adding hours to your day.
